Hello dear Support Team,
We urgently need the ability for users to select between Serbian Cyrillic and Latin letters on our WP. This feature is crucial for accommodating our diverse user base. This feature is essential as not all users are able to read Cyrillic letters. Changing the entire website to Croatian or Bosnian language packs is not a suitable solution to address this issue.
I’ve encountered significant issues with existing plugins for converting Serbian Cyrillic to Latin letters on our platform. Unfortunately, none of them have worked flawlessly, with certain text parts remaining unconverted. As a temporary solution, I’ve attempted manual conversion of the .po files, but this is unsustainable in the long term and not the ideal approach.
Please … help and add Serbian-Latin as a standard language

Thank you for bringing this to our attention and I do acknowledge your concerns. Could you please share the name of the plugin being used and is this the same result with similar plugins? It would also be helpful if you could specify the type of strings that remain untranslated (e.g., links, titles, or others).
I would recommend reaching out to the plugin developers to have them address these issues. This would help avoid adding extra workload to the current Serbian translation team, especially since they have yet to fully translate Core. Additionally, transliteration is a task that can be automated, making this approach a more efficient and preferable solution.
